How they compare
Barbados currently reports -0.1607 standard deviations from the yearly mean against -0.1723 standard deviations from the yearly mean in Tunisia, a difference of 0.0116 standard deviations from the yearly mean.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Barbados ahead.
Barbados ranks 121st and Tunisia ranks 124th of 209 countries.
Barbados has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
An equal-weighted index of 4 indicators: Proportion of individuals using the Internet; Mobile cellular subscriptions; Fixed broadband subscriptions; Secure Internet servers. Each is standardised against that year's spread across all reporting countries before averaging, so a score of 0 is the average country and +1 is one standard deviation above it.
